- leonardoe - 1176 sekunder sedanJust yesterday I was discussing many of the ideas presented here with a coworker. I had just walked out of a workshop led by $BIGTECHCOMPANY where someone presented the following toy example:
A service goes down. He tells the agent to debug it and fix it. The agent pulls some logs from $CLOUDPROVIDER, inspects the logs, produces a fix and then automatically updates a shared document with the postmortem.
This got me thinking that it's very hard to internalize both issue and solution -updating your model of the system involved- because there is not enough friction for you to spend time dealing with the problem (coming up with hypotheses, modifying the code, writing the doc). I thought about my very human limitation of having to write things down in paper so that I can better recall them.
Then I recalled something I read years ago: "Cars have brakes so they can go fast."
Even assuming it is now feasible to produce thousands of lines of quality code, there is a limitation on how much a human can absorb and internalize about the changes introduced to a system. This is why we will need brakes -- so we can go faster.
- SoftTalker - 13160 sekunder sedan> Companies claiming 100% of their product's code is now written by AI consistently put out the worst garbage you can imagine. Not pointing fingers, but memory leaks in the gigabytes, UI glitches, broken-ass features, crashes
One thing about the old days of DOS and original MacOS: you couldn't get away with nearly as much of this. The whole computer would crash hard and need to be rebooted, all unsaved work lost. You also could not easily push out an update or patch --- stuff had to work out of the box.
Modern OSes with virtual memory and multitasking and user isolation are a lot more tolerant of shit code, so we are getting more of it.
Not that I want to go back to DOS but Wordperfect 5.1 was pretty damn rock solid as I recall.

- andai - 5682 sekunder sedanIt occurred to me on my walk today that a program is not the only output of programming.
The other, arguably far more important output, is the programmer.
The mental model that you, the programmer, build by writing the program.
And -- here's the million dollar question -- can we get away with removing our hands from the equation? You may know that knowledge lives deeper than "thought-level" -- much of it lives in muscle memory. You can't glance at a paragraph of a textbook, say "yeah that makes sense" and expect to do well on the exam. You need to be able to produce it.
(Many of you will remember the experience of having forgotten a phone number, i.e. not being able to speak or write it, but finding that you are able to punch it into the dialpad, because the muscle memory was still there!)
The recent trend is to increase the output called programs, but decrease the output called programmers. That doesn't exactly bode well.

- 0xbadcafebee - 15054 sekunder sedan> it sure feels like software has become a brittle mess, with 98% uptime becoming the norm instead of the exception, including for big services
As somebody who has been running systems like these for two decades: the software has not changed. What's changed is that before, nobody trusted anything, so a human had to manually do everything. That slowed down the process, which made flaws happen less frequently. But it was all still crap. Just very slow moving crap, with more manual testing and visual validation. Still plenty of failures, but it doesn't feel like it fails a lot of they're spaced far apart on the status page. The "uptime" is time-driven, not bugs-per-lines-of-code driven.
DevOps' purpose is to teach you that you can move quickly without breaking stuff, but it requires a particular way of working, that emphasizes building trust. You can't just ship random stuff 100x faster and assume it will work. This is what the "move fast and break stuff" people learned the hard way years ago.
And breaking stuff isn't inherently bad - if you learn from your mistakes and make the system better afterward. The problem is, that's extra work that people don't want to do. If you don't have an adult in the room forcing people to improve, you get the disasters of the past month. An example: Google SREs give teams error budgets; the SREs are acting as the adult in the room, forcing the team to stop shipping and fix their quality issues.
One way to deal with this in DevOps/Lean/TPS is the Andon cord. Famously a cord introduced at Toyota that allows any assembly worker to stop the production line until a problem is identified and a fix worked on (not just the immediate defect, but the root cause). This is insane to most business people because nobody wants to stop everything to fix one problem, they want to quickly patch it up and keep working, or ignore it and fix it later. But as Ford/GM found out, that just leads to a mountain of backlogged problems that makes everything worse. Toyota discovered that if you take the long, painful time to fix it immediately, that has the opposite effect, creating more and more efficiency, better quality, fewer defects, and faster shipping. The difference is cultural.
This is real DevOps. If you want your AI work to be both high quality and fast, I recommend following its suggestions. Keep in mind, none of this is a technical issue; it's a business process isssue.
